Process took a little over a month.
Recruiter contacted me and setup call with hiring manager. Phone screening with hiring manager, which lasted for around 30 minutes. Questions were mainly on my background and the projects I had worked on.
I was then asked to give a mechanical aptitude test, which tested basic engineering knowledge. A few weeks after that I got an email from the recruiter saying they had decided to go with someone more suited to the role.

It was good. Mainly focus on Stress strain curve. And bending movement diagram and shear force diagram. Moment of inertia and stuff. Aluminum vs Steel, properties. Resume review and formulas

6 round selection process. First CV screening. assignment to show your skills. first interview with HR (30 minutes). Second interview with hiring manager. third interview with senior engineer from canada. fourth interview with hiring manager from america
